Air India Express Kolkata-Hindon flight delayed due to snag in aircraft

An Air India Express flight from Uttar Pradesh's Hindon to Kolkata was delayed on Sunday after the aircraft developed a snag. 'Our Kolkata - Hindon flight operated, with a delay, due to a snag on the originally assigned aircraft,' a spokesperson for Air India Express said. "Guests were offered complimentary rescheduling or cancellation with a full refund. We regret the inconvenience," it added. The flight – IX 1511 – took from the Kolkata Airport at 2pm after a seven-hour delay. It is expected to land at Hindon airport at around 4.30pm. The incident comes days after a flight of Air India, the parent company, crashed in Ahmedabad, killing over 270 people. Air India's London-bound Boeing 787 Dreamliner (AI 171) flight crashed into a medical hostel complex in Ahmedabad's Meghaninagar on June 12, moments after taking off from the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el International Airport. Among those killed were 241 out of 242 passengers and crew on board the aircraft.

Air India Express Flight Faces Hour-Long Delay At Hindon Airport's Runway After Technical Snag

Last Updated: According to airport sources, the aircraft had taxied and was preparing for takeoff when the flight crew identified a last-minute technical issue. An Air India Express flight from Hindon Airport in Uttar Pradesh's Ghaziabad to Kolkata was delayed on Saturday after a technical snag was detected shortly before takeoff, officials said. Flight IX 1511, which was scheduled to depart from Hindon Airport—a base primarily used for defence operations but recently opened for limited civilian flights—was grounded for over an hour after the aircraft developed a snag while on the runway. According to airport sources, the aircraft had taxied and was preparing for takeoff when the flight crew identified a last-minute technical issue. The exact nature of the fault was not immediately disclosed. Ground engineers were called in to assess the problem, resulting in a delay in departure. Air India Express, a subsidiary of Air India, confirmed the delay in a brief statement and apologised for the disruption. 'Our Hindon-Kolkata flight operated, with a delay, due to a snag on the originally assigned aircraft. Guests were offered complimentary rescheduling or cancellation with a full refund. We regret the inconvenience," an Air India Express spokesperson said. Passengers were allowed to reschedule or cancel their bookings with a full refund as the airline worked to resolve the issue. The flight eventually departed after engineers cleared the aircraft for safe operation, the officials added.
